Output fe32f61614058abac3f1a90d8d374d9ef86c3e3ec944a9989c269db1560788f9:12

value
58567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f5e42ab1dd3dc4a6394fbb053f0d92f170f2585 OP_EQUAL
address
37U5QxXMKKcv6ruQpCvyREFaC2EgBRvnyL
transaction
fe32f61614058abac3f1a90d8d374d9ef86c3e3ec944a9989c269db1560788f9
confirmations
119771
spent
true